在控制台应用程序中按照步骤 7 ( https://azure.microsoft.com/en-us/documentation/articles/power-bi-embedded-get-started-sample/ ) 更新直接查询连接的连接字符串时,出现错误。
我尝试通过从 azure 提供到我的数据库的连接字符串并仅替换用户名和密码来完成步骤 7。
控制台应用程序生成的错误是一条红色消息,指出“错误请求”
如果无法完成此步骤 7,带有嵌入式报告的 Web 应用程序会产生以下错误:
无法加载此视觉对象的数据
错误代码DMTS_DatasourceHasNoCredentialError
最佳答案
第7步终于成功了。
查看以下显示代码的链接(第 500 行)后,我理解了步骤 7: https://github.com/Azure-Samples/power-bi-embedded-integrate-report-into-web-app/blob/master/ProvisionSample/Program.cs
需要明确的是,此步骤中提供的“用户名:”和“密码:”对应于 Azure SQL 凭据。 我可以跳过步骤:“连接字符串(输入以跳过):”,因为连接是在上传的 PBIX 报告上定义的。 该报告使用直接查询。 完成第 7 步后,该报告将在网络应用程序上运行。
关于azure - power bi 嵌入,更改连接字符串以直接查询,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/37919757/